Oven Baking
Oven baking is a popular method for cooking Eastern Provisions pretzels, as it allows for even heating and helps to achieve a crispy crust. To oven bake your pretzels, follow these steps:
-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
-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or a silicone mat.
- Place the pretzels on the baking sheet, leaving about 1 inch of space between each pretzel.
- Bake the pretzels for 12-15 minutes, or until they’re golden brown.
- Remove the pretzels from the oven and let them cool on a wire rack.
Tips for Oven Baking
- To enhance the flavor of your pretzels, try brushing them with egg wash or melted butter before baking.
- If you prefer a crisper crust, try baking the pretzels at a higher temperature (425°F or 220°C) for a shorter amount of time (8-10 minutes).
Boiling and Baking
Boiling and baking is a two-step process that involves boiling the pretzels before baking them in the oven. This method helps to achieve a chewy interior and a crispy crust. To boil and bake your pretzels, follow these steps:
- Fill a large pot with water and add 1-2 tablespoons of salt.
- Bring the water to a boil and carefully add the pretzels.
- Boil the pretzels for 30-60 seconds on each side, or until they’re golden brown.
- Remove the pretzels from the water with a slotted spoon and place them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
- Bake the pretzels in a preheated oven at 400°F (200°C) for 10-12 minutes, or until they’re crispy and golden brown.
Tips for Boiling and Baking
- To add extra flavor to your pretzels, try adding garlic, herbs, or spices to the boiling water.
- If you prefer a softer pretzel, try boiling the pretzels for a shorter amount of time (15-30 seconds on each side).
Air Frying
Air frying is a healthier alternative to deep-frying, and it’s a great way to cook Eastern Provisions pretzels. To air fry your pretzels, follow these steps:
- Preheat your air fryer to 375°F (190°C).
- Place the pretzels in a single layer in the air fryer basket.
- Cook the pretzels for 5-7 minutes, or until they’re crispy and golden brown.
- Shake the basket halfway through cooking to ensure even cooking.
Tips for Air Frying
- To enhance the flavor of your pretzels, try spraying them with cooking spray or brushing them with egg wash before air frying.
- If you prefer a crisper pretzel, try cooking the pretzels at a higher temperature (400°F or 200°C) for a shorter amount of time (3-5 minutes).

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When cooking Eastern Provisions pretzels, there are several common mistakes to avoid. Here are a few:
- Overcrowding the baking sheet. Overcrowding can lead to pretzels that are steamed instead of baked, resulting in a soft, soggy texture.
- Not preheating the oven. Failing to preheat the oven can lead to pretzels that are cooked unevenly, resulting in a texture that’s not consistent.
- Not monitoring the pretzels closely. Failing to monitor the pretzels closely can lead to overcooking, resulting in a hard, dry texture.

How do I store Eastern Provisions Pretzels to keep them fresh?
To keep your Eastern Provisions Pretzels fresh, store them in an airtight container at room temperature. If you won’t be consuming the pretzels within a day or two, consider freezing them to preserve their flavor and texture. To freeze the pretzels, place them in a single layer on a baking sheet and put the sheet in the freezer until the pretzels are frozen solid. Then, transfer the frozen pretzels to a freezer-safe bag or container and store them in the freezer for up to 3 months.
When you’re ready to eat the pretzels, simply thaw them at room temperature or reheat them in the oven or microwave. Keep in mind that frozen pretzels may not be as crispy as freshly baked pretzels, but they should still have a good flavor and texture.
